The Role of Stem Cell Therapy in Stroke Treatment

A stroke is a medical condition in which poor blood flow to the brain leads to the death of brain cells. The two main types of stroke are: ischemic, caused by a lack of blood flow, and hemorrhagic, caused by internal bleeding. Strokes result in parts of the brain becoming unable to function properly.

The signs and symptoms of a stroke include:
     Loss of movement or sensation on one side of the body
     Difficulty understanding speech and speaking
     Dizziness, or feeling like the world is spinning
     Loss or dimming of vision to one side

In addition to these immediate effects, there can also be long- term medical complications such as pneumonia and loss of bladder or bowel control. These symptoms of stroke can be permanent.

Treatments like rehabilitation, physiotherapy, occupational therapy, psychotherapy, speech and language therapy are used to improve the muscle coordination, speech and cognitive functions. Complete recovery is not common but not impossible and most patients improve over time with a healthy lifestyle, various therapies, motivation and emotional support from family members and friends.

All you need to know about stem cell stroke treatment

A stroke occurs when the normal blood supply to the brain is obstructed. This occurs due to a blockage in the blood vessel that supplies blood to the brain. Medical experts have stressedto giveimmediate medicalaid tothe person who has suffered a stroke. Delay in getting a proper diagnosis or treatment can result in life-threatening complications.

How to identify a stroke?
Insufficient blood supply to the brain results in some common symptoms, such as:
·         Weakening of face, arm or leg on one side (right or left)
·         Loss or dimmed vision in one or both the eyes
·         Unable to comprehend
·         Loss of speech
·         Severe bouts of headache
·         Loss of balance resulting in abnormal gait
A stroke affects the body’s functions regulated by neurological activity, such as perception, sensorimot or functions, emotions, memory or intelligence, behaviour, and speech.

What are the conventional treatments for stroke?
In case a person suffers stroke, the initial treatment is toprovide oxygen supply and intravenous drip to help the patient restore the fluid level in his/her body.
Treatment for stroke depends on the specific symptoms:
·         An ischemic stroke is treated by administering an aspirin to the patient which helps the stroke from recurring.
·         In case the stroke is caused due to a blood clot, then blood-thinning medications help to dissolve the clot and prevent the onset of paralysis.
·         In case ablocked artery in the neck causes a stroke, a surgical procedure called ‘carotid endarterectomy’ is performed. This helps in preventing another stroke.
Delayed treatment can lead to permanent brain damage and disability. Conventional treatment for strokes may include physiotherapy, speech therapy, and occupational therapy, to help the patients regain marginal abilities.

Stem Cells: The Best Treatment For Stroke

A stroke occurs because of a problem that disrupts the blood supply to the brain. The blood supply through the blood vessels may get disrupted, resulting in Ischemic Stroke. Sometimes there may be internal bleeding inside the brain areas, causing hemorrhagic stroke. In either of the cases, the brain cells die in large numbers. Ischemic stroke is the most common form of stroke, during which the brain suffers from both nutrient and oxygen deficiency. Stroke symptoms are evident in the form of a feeling that the world is spinning, problems associated with speaking or understanding, inability to move, loss of vision etc.
